The Municipal Court of Atlanta is closed for the rest of the day due to a power outage caused by a traffic accident.

The power outage is impacting the Government Center area, which includes the ATL311 Customer Service Center, the City of Atlanta Wellness Center, the Government Center parking deck and the City Plaza parking deck, according to a press release.

Anyone whose court date was affected can email CourtDate@atlantaga.gov.

Georgia Power is working to restore service to the area.

The city expects the ATL311 Customer Service Center to resume operations by 1:30 p.m. Updates may be posted on the city's website.   

The accident knocked down power lines at 440 Whitehall St. SW. The Municipal Court of Atlanta is located at 150 Garnett St. SW.
